A post on X by user Millie A (@millieamand) says Sony’s next PlayStation, the PS6, will launch in fall 2027 and that Foxconn has already reserved manufacturing capacity, with a master production schedule indicating production is due to start in May 2027.
The claim notes that once production is underway it becomes increasingly expensive for Sony to delay or hold shipments, implying that a fall 2027 release window is likely if the schedule is accurate.

Foxconn Manufacturing Reservation Would Suggest A Mid‑2027 Ramp
If a contract manufacturer like Foxconn has reserved capacity and scheduled production to begin in May 2027, that lines up with a typical hardware cadence where mass production starts several months before a fall launch.
Manufacturing schedules are a common indicator in console supply chains; once units enter production, companies usually follow through to meet retail windows because holding completed inventory is costly.

Millie A’s Post Is A Social Claim, Not An Official Sony Announcement
The information originates from a user post on X and is therefore an unverified claim. Sony has not issued a formal announcement confirming a PS6 launch date or production timetable.
Readers should treat the timeline as a report circulating on social media until Sony or an official supply-chain document confirms dates and manufacturing partners.
